| Specification | Boundless CFX | Boundless Tera V3 |
|---|---|---|
| Price (USD) | $140 | $155 |
| Device Type | Portable | Portable |
| Heating Type | Hybrid Convection | Convection |
| Heat Up Time | ~30 seconds | 20 - 30 Seconds |
| Temperature Range | 100°C-221.1°C | 60°C-260°C |
| Battery Type | Internal | Dual 18650 |
| Battery Capacity | 2500mAh | — |
| Charging | Micro USB | Micro-USB |
| Charge Time | ~30 minutes | ~2.5 hours |
| Dimensions | 120x70x30mm | 120x40x25mm |
| Power Adjustment | Digital | — |
| Oven Type | Ceramic | Stainless Steel |
| Brand | Boundless Technology | Boundless Technology |
The biggest practical difference is heating approach: Boundless CFX runs hybrid convection while Boundless Tera V3 runs convection. That changes flavor delivery, vapor density, and how the device responds to slow versus fast draws.
Boundless Tera V3 reaches session-ready temperature in 20 - 30 Seconds, while the Boundless CFX takes ~30 seconds. That's roughly 5 seconds quicker on the Boundless Tera V3, which is useful if you want shorter, on-demand sessions.
Boundless CFX uses hybrid convection heating, while the Boundless Tera V3 uses convection. Heating style influences flavor profile, vapor density, and how forgiving the device is to draw technique.
Listed prices are close: $140 for the Boundless CFX versus $155 for the Boundless Tera V3. Day-to-day price will likely come down to whichever retailer is running a promotion.
Boundless Tera V3 uses dual 18650, so you can carry spares for back-to-back days. The Boundless CFX has a built-in battery you can't swap on the go.
Boundless CFX fully charges in ~30 minutes, ahead of ~2.5 hours on the Boundless Tera V3.
